The global Atomic Force Microscopy (AFM) Market is witnessing significant growth due to increasing demand for nanoscale imaging technologies, rapid advancements in nanotechnology research, and growing adoption of high-resolution microscopy across life sciences, semiconductors, and material science industries. According to the latest report by Straits Research, the global atomic force microscopy market was valued at USD 1.15 billion in 2024 and is projected to grow from USD 1.22 billion in 2025 to reach USD 1.88 billion by 2033, registering a CAGR of 5.60% during the forecast period.
Atomic force microscopy is a highly advanced scanning probe microscopy technique used for imaging, measuring, and analyzing materials at the nanoscale level. AFM enables researchers and manufacturers to obtain ultra-high-resolution three-dimensional surface images and measure mechanical, electrical, magnetic, and thermal properties of materials with exceptional precision. The increasing application of AFM in nanotechnology, semiconductor manufacturing, and biomedical research is significantly contributing to market growth worldwide.

Market Challenges
Despite strong growth prospects, the atomic force microscopy market faces several challenges. One of the primary restraints is the high cost associated with AFM equipment and maintenance. Advanced atomic force microscopes require sophisticated hardware, high-precision probes, and specialized operational environments, making them expensive for smaller research institutions and laboratories.
Another challenge is the technical complexity involved in operating AFM systems and interpreting nanoscale imaging data. Highly skilled professionals and specialized training are often required to operate advanced microscopy instruments efficiently and accurately.
Slow scanning speed and limited sample throughput compared to other imaging technologies also present operational challenges in industrial applications requiring rapid analysis and high-volume inspection processes.
Furthermore, the risk of sample damage during contact-mode imaging and the need for regular calibration and maintenance can affect operational efficiency and increase overall ownership costs for end-users.
